The Nutrient Release Characteristics And Effect Of Application Of Organic Fertilizer In Fujian Planting Tobacco Soil

It was the first year of long-term locational experiment in rotation of tobacco and rice.It was researched that the effect of application organic fertilizer on the content of nutrients in the soils planting tobacco,as well as the effect of application organic fertilizer with chemical fertilizers on the soil physical properties,the number of micro-organisms, the growth,metabolism,nutrient absorption and quality of flue-cured tobacco via using indoor soil cultivation,pot experiment,field experiment and evaluation of the quality of tobacco sensory combination.The indexes of the appropriate dosage of organic fertilizer application in the planting tobacco soil which rotation tobacco and rice were made,for providing the basis and reference of the experiment layout of the following year and reasonable application of organic fertilizers,the production of high quality flue-cured tobacco in the planting tobacco soil in Fujian.1.Soil cultivation experiments showed that,application of organic fertilizer in the tidal sand fields,gray and sand mud fields,dark mud field,yellow mud field respectively in favor of the increase of the content of available N,P and K.the application of cakes fertilize in the increase of soil available-N-H(without reducer) and available-N+H(add reducer)in both the larger role.the largest release rate of organic nitrogen were cake(35.03%)>chicken manure(31.87%)>cattle manure (31.76%)>straw(18.96%)>pig manure(18.69%).The release rate of available P of pig manure in four soil was largest,at the end of cultivation,the increase of available P of the soil that applicate pig manure was respectively tidal field(119.03mg·kg-1)>gray and sand mud fields(103.38mg·kg-1)>dark mud field(79.84 mg·kg-1)>yellow mud field(68.65mg·kg-1).Using a greater number of organic fertilizer,soil P would increased the risk of contamination to the environment.Different types of organic fertilizer application into different soils,the largest release rate of K in the organic fertilizer were straw(93.76%)>chicken manure(88.63%)>cake(83.91%)>pig manure (75.77%)>cattle manure(66.33%).2.Combined application of a certain mature organic fertilizer could promote metabolism,dry matter accumulation of flue-cured tobacco,increased the number of micro-organisms in the soil and improve soil physical and chemical characteristics in pot experiment indicated.Chlorophyll a,b,Chlorophyll a+b and carotenoid of tobacco leaf of the D1(25%pig manure)was highest,followed by the A2(50%chicken manure) and B1(25%cake),which may be caused by higher content of P in pig manure. application of organic fertilizer could increase the protein and free amino content of flue-cured tobacco.With the increase of organic nitrogen application in the proportion, nitrate reductase activity of flue-cured tobacco were enhancement,the NRase activity of flue-cured tobacco leaf had a significant difference between the treatment of organic fertilizer and comparison.With the increase of chicken manure,cake and cattle manure in the proportion,total soluble sugar content of flue-cured tobacco leaf was enhanced.The amount of accumulation of dry matter in plant(except straw disposal) were all increased with the application of organic nitrogen increase in the proportion, with A2 treatment(50%chicken manure)had the maximum amount of accumulation of dry matter(94.90 g/plant),and had a significant difference between the treatment of organic fertilizer and comparison.The physiological maturity of upper leaf of flue-cured tobacco were consistent between the treatment of organic nitrogen with 25% and fertilizer,but the treatment of organic nitrogen with 50%were later for 5~7 days than the treatment of fertilizers.With the ratios of application of organic fertilizer enhanced,the number of bacteria and actinomycetes of the soil were increase,but the number of fungi were contrary;the application of organic fertilizer lowed density of soil,lower than that of control by 1%to 9%.With 50%chicken manure(A2)and 50%pig manure(D2)could improve the total carbon content of soil humus,respectively,was increased 28.2%and 28.3%compared with that of the fertilizer.3.Field experiments showed that plant height,the girth of caudex,the distance of burl,and the number of leaves and the largest leaf area of all growing period of flue-cured tobacco were increased by different degrees with a certain amount of application of organic manure in planting tobacco soil.plant height of D(25%cattle manure)were highest(29.12 cm),increased 3.36 cm compared with that of the fertilizer in the rounding stage of flue-cured tobacco;in the flourishing stage and topping stage the height of B disposal(25%chicken manure)were highest with 111.72 cm and 95.00 cm;the augment of girth of caudex of B disposal were largest in different stages of flue-cured tobacco,increased from 0.60cm to 0.76cm compared with that of the fertilizer.Have a greater influence on the augment of the number of leaf and the area of largest leaf of flue-cured tobacco with application of 25%chicken manure.In the rounding stage,the number of leaf and the area of largest leaf of flue-cured tobacco with application of 25%chicken manure were largest,was increased 0.60 cm and 198.78 cm2 compared with that of the fertilizer;the augment of the number of leaf in the flourishing stage and the area of largest leaf in the topping stage were largest when applied chicken manure to the planting tobacco.4.The effect of the total field and output value of flue-cured tobacco were most obvious when applied 25%chicken manure to the planting tobacco,followed by 25% pig manure,the total field and output value of flue-cured tobacco of B treatment(25% chicken manure)exceeded respectively 322.91 Kg/hm2 and 3923.60 yuan/hm2 to that of the fertilizer,and increased 17.27%and 20.97%.The total field and output value of flue-cured tobacco of E treatment(25%pig manure)exceeded respectively 162.40 Kg/hm2 and 1918.28 yuan/hm2 to that of the fertilizer,and increased respectively 8.68%and 10.25%.The proportion of first-class and middle-class leaves of D treatment (25%cattle manure)and B treatment(25%chicken manure)were higher,respectively, exceeded 4.65 and 9.10 percentage points to that of the fertilizer.Mean value of D treatment(25%cow dung)reached the peak value of 10.45 yuan·kg-1.The overall level of tobacco quality of 25%chicken manure treatment were best,and quality standards closer to the high quality of flue-cured tobacco.5.Field test showed that the content of nicotine of upper leaves when chemical fertilizers were applied in the planting tobacco were highest(4.07%),and were higher 0.54~1.55 percentage points than that of organic manure with 25%;while upper leaves of 25%Straw had the lowest nicotine content(2.52%),that of 25%Cake had relatively high nicotine content(3.53%).Combined application of organic manure could enhance the content of K of lower leaf and make for the formation of the high quality of flue-cured tobacco.Distribution of Cu and Zn in all leaves were the lower leaves>middle leaf>upper leaf,and that of Fe and Mn in the leaf were upper leaf>middle leaf>lower leaves;the ratio of total sugar/nicotine and TN/nicotine reached the range of coordination when application of organic manure were combined,that of B treatment (25%chicken manure)in all leaves were more appropriate than others.Application of organic manure had not increase obviously content of chlorine in the leaves.Conbined application of organic manure with the proportion to 25%was suitable in Fujian tobacco planting area,and the effect of chicken manure on high-quality tobacco was largest.
